Alyssa Healy’s Participation in Ashes Test in Doubt

Australia’s preparations for the highly anticipated Women’s Ashes Test at the MCG have been overshadowed by fitness concerns surrounding their captain, Alyssa Healy. The star cricketer, battling a stress reaction in her foot, has been named in the 13-player squad but may only play as a batter if she proves her fitness in time.


Squad Changes and Key Players to Watch

With Healy potentially unable to take on wicketkeeping duties, Beth Mooney will step in as the primary keeper, a role she has played occasionally but admits will be physically demanding in a Test match.

Australia’s 13-Player Squad for the Ashes Test:

  1. Alyssa Healy (captain)
  2. Darcie Brown
  3. Ashleigh Gardner
  4. Kim Garth
  5. Alana King
  6. Phoebe Litchfield
  7. Tahlia McGrath
  8. Beth Mooney (wk)
  9. Ellyse Perry
  10. Megan Schutt
  11. Annabel Sutherland
  12. Georgia Voll
  13. Georgia Wareham

Georgia Voll Set for a Possible Test Debut

Young allrounder Georgia Voll is in contention for her Test debut. Voll has already made her mark in ODIs and T20Is within the last two months, showcasing her adaptability and readiness to step into higher roles. If selected, Voll may slot into the top order alongside Mooney.

Voll’s Perspective:

“I love batting up the top and partnering with Beth Mooney was an incredible experience. I’m ready to contribute wherever the team needs,” said Voll during a press conference in Canberra.


Ashleigh Gardner and Megan Schutt’s Roles

  • Ashleigh Gardner is recovering from a calf strain and remains doubtful for the final T20I in Adelaide. However, she is expected to be fit for the Test match.
  • Veteran pacer Megan Schutt is back in the Test squad. Despite her limited recent involvement in the format, the pink-ball Test at the MCG could see her play a vital role.

Historic Day-Night Test at the MCG

This Test match is historic in more ways than one:

  • It will be the first women’s day-night Test at the Melbourne Cricket Ground.
  • The MCG will host a women’s Test match for the first time since the 1948-49 season.

The match promises to be a thrilling spectacle, with Australia aiming to assert dominance in the multi-format series.
